Free Scrap Metal Disposal
WRANGELL SANITATION DEPARTMENT
FREE SCRAP METAL DISPOSAL
MONTH OF NOVEMBER
The City and Borough of Wrangell’s Sanitation Department has extended the period during which we will accept scrap metal disposal for free. At this time, the Borough will allow free metal disposal, from household sources only, through the month of November 2017 at the Solid Waste Transfer Station.
Any scrap metal brought to the transfer station for disposal during this free scrap metal session must be from a household source and free of all attached contaminants like wood, rubber, plastic, fabric, etc. To qualify as scrap metal, the item for recycling must contain a minimum of 85% metal.
Vehicles – All vehicles and small engines should be received with all fluids drained by the customer, including all fuel, engine oil, antifreeze, transmission fluid, etc. Batteries must be removed and will be accepted for free. Tires are also required to be removed and will be accepted at the regular disposal fee of $3 each. The Transfer Station has drums available for customers to dispose of these vehicle fluids at regular disposal fees. All vehicles must be free and clear of all other items/garbage. Ownership Title for each vehicle must be presented for disposal.
Fuel and propane tanks must be empty of all materials and a hole must be cut in the bottom to ensure they are empty.
Large household appliances will be accepted, but must be cleaned out and free of garbage. Washers / Dryers, Stoves / Ranges, Hot water tanks (gas or electric), Microwaves, Dishwashers with metal housing only (if dishwasher’s housing is plastic, it is accepted as garbage at the regular garbage rates).
